Caucasian Shepherd Dog vs Maltese
People don’t usually compare a Maltese to a Caucasian Shepherd unless they’re deep in the weeds of dog ownership or realizing how wildly different dogs can be. The truth? These breeds are about as alike as a studio apartment and a mountain fortress. But that contrast is exactly why the comparison matters. it forces you to ask what kind of life you actually live. The Maltese is the velvety lapdog that fits in a purse, thrives in cities, and will follow you to the bathroom. They’re affectionate to a fault, low-shedding, and surprisingly spry for their size. But they bark when the mail arrives, need daily grooming, and aren’t built for homes with toddlers who don’t know how to be gentle. They’re perfect if your world is small, quiet, and centered on companionship. Then there’s the Caucasian Shepherd. a massive, thick-coated guardian bred to take on wolves. These dogs are calm but deeply suspicious of strangers, need space, and come with a 150-pound presence that redefines your lifestyle. You don’t just own one; you manage one. They’re not for correction-heavy training or weekend trips leaving them alone. They’re for people with land, experience, and a need for a loyal, imposing protector. Here’s the real talk: the Maltese will love everyone. The Caucasian Shepherd will tolerate most and protect you from the rest. Pick the Maltese if you want a portable best friend. Pick the Caucasian Shepherd if you want a working partner who happens to live in your yard. One demands your time, the other demands your respect. Choose based on who you are, not who you wish you were.
